Frage

Ich bin über einen täglichen Build zu versuchen und zu automatisieren, die Datenbankänderungen, Codegenerierung umfassen wird, und natürlich einen Build, begeht und später auf einem Einsatz. Im Moment jeder Entwickler im Team umfasst ihre Struktur und Datenänderungen für die DB in zwei Dateien jeweils z.B. 6.029_Brady_Data.sql. Jede Struktur und Daten-Datei enthält alle Änderungen für eine Version, aber alle Änderungen sind wiederholbar, das heißt mit VORHANDEN Schecks usw., so können sie jeden Tag ausgeführt werden, wenn nötig.

Was kann ich tun mehr, um diesen Prozess zu bringen, die derzeit im Grunde alle Strukturänderung Dateien verketten ist, führen Sie sie so oft, bis alle Abhängigkeiten aufgelöst werden, dann wiederholen Sie mit den Datenänderungs-Dateien.

War es hilfreich?

Lösung

Erstellen Sie eine Datenbank-Projekt von Visual Studio Database Edition verwenden, legen Sie sie in die Quellcodeverwaltung und lassen die Entwickler in ihrem Code überprüfen. Ich habe dies getan und es funktioniert gut mit täglich zur Strukturierung Ihrer Datenbank Code viel Unterstützung baut und bieten. Sehen Sie dieses Blog-Post für Features

http : //www.vitalygorn.com/blog/post/2008/01/Handling-Database-easily-with-Visual-Studio-2008.aspx

Lizenziert unter: CC-BY-SA mit Zuschreibung
Nicht verbunden mit StackOverflow
scroll top